Ocean Drops Necklace
This necklace is made up of Swarovski crystal drop pendants in aquamarine, sapphire, and tanzanite. The pendants seem to float amongst the sterling silver liquid beads. This necklace is finished with a square shaped sterling silver toggle clasp. It was strung using .019 SoftFlex beading wire and is 19 1/2″ in length.
Dark Coppear and Aquamarine Pendant
This pendant definitely represents the dark side – of copper that is. It has been oxidized to a near black color and then polished with 0000 steel wool and afterward tumbled to have the copper shimmer through and at the same time increase strength and shine.
